Partner with (coach) analyst i’s, senior analysts, associates, associate directors, and/or directors to complete assignments
Regularly attend leadership loop: accountable for ensuring team members receive messaging
Responsible for originating 30% of team volume
Recruiting team members
Responsible for managing account receivables on work personally originated
Complete comprehensive exam and demonstration report within no greater than 18 months of being elevated to team lead, and submit application to AI
Partner with VAST member(s) to properly leverage support and be accountable for reaching utilization goals for the entire team
Only inspect properties for tier 1 clients, where client interaction can be a benefit to growing the business, and/or if coaching an analyst
Continue participation in JLLU to focus on career path alignment and building professional skillset, including people management and business development
Accountable for analysts & senior analysts achieving educational and licensing goals; along with ensuring production goals are met by all team members
Maintain state licensing for specific geographic focus and pull temporary practice permits when required
Focus on management of team members, workflow and delivering superior client outcomes

Manage five individuals or more, preferred
State certified general appraiser license
Must be able to complete an entire report, cover to cover, to a “client ready” standard
Master Argus competency (for team members of the national institutional team)
Successfully master all Senior Director skillset requirements
Present at a local AI/IRWA/ULI/etc. Event (in addition to prior CRE community requirements) or publish an article in a trade magazine
Minimum 5 years of holding CG license
Full competency at project management and/or account management skills, beginning competency at business development skills

JLL generated over $20 billion in revenue in 2021, demonstrating strong financial performance.
Founded over 200 years ago, JLL has become a global leader in real estate services and investment management.
With a presence in over 80 countries, JLL offers a wide range of services, including property management, advisory, and capital markets.
JLL manages iconic properties like the Shard in London and works with Fortune 500 companies to optimize real estate portfolios.
The company is known for its innovative solutions in real estate technology and sustainability.
Typical projects include large-scale urban developments, corporate relocations, and infrastructure advisory.
JLL has pioneered the integration of data-driven insights into real estate decision-making.
The company’s expertise spans across diverse sectors, such as residential, commercial, industrial, and infrastructure.
Notable for its long-standing history, JLL continues to shape the global real estate landscape.
